The School of Art Monday Lectures is a public series of talks by leading national and international artists and thinkers. The School of Art’s practice-led research embodies and critically reflects upon new registers of contemporary art, whilst rearticulating processes and practices associated with established artistic media.
In this special event, Turner Prize-winning artist Lubaina Himid CBE RA reflects on her celebrated practice and the role of visual art as a distinct form of storytelling, one that uncovers hidden historical narratives and sparks dialogue with audiences. She will share how her approach to making art continues to evolve and how she uses it to open up new ways of seeing and thinking about the world around us.
